The third time was the charm for Lambton Central Lancers tennis player Yarko Zelenchuk.

The Grade 12 student won a bronze medal in the high school boys’ singles division on his third trip to the OFSAA championship Wednesday in Toronto.

“I was really happy,” said Zelenchuk, 17. “I was working for it and just had lots of support from coaches, from my sister, from the Muellers (coach Pete, his wife Krista and their son Matt).”

He beat Toronto’s Oscar Taylor 4-1, 4-2 in the consolation final to claim third place and finish with a 5-1 record.

Northern’s Chinmay Damani went 3-2 in the open boys’ singles division.

Zelenchuk was pleased with his performance in half of his matches at the three-day tournament.
